Cooking Instructions
- 1
Preheat oven to 350 °F and spray cookie sheet with non stick spray
- 2
Slice the apples and set them aside, the apple slices depend on the size of the apple. I got 8 slices from my red delicious apple, but size and amount of apple can vary. You could also lightly sautée the apples in a tbsp of butter and then use them according to the directions. However the apple will be appropriately cooked if you place it in the roll raw. Mix the brown sugar, cinnamon and nutmeg in a bowl. Unroll a raw individual crescent roll and press 1 1/2 tbsp of the brown sugar, cinnamon and nutmeg mixture into the wide end of the dough and place a slice of apple inside, roll in up as you would if you were preparing a classic crescent roll. You can place the rolls on a cookie sheet and place in the oven just like that or you could mix a tbsp of cinnamon and a tsp of white sugar together and sprinkle it on the top of the rolls before placing them in the oven.
- 3
Repeat until all is the dough is used. And bake until they are golden brown (about 12 minutes).
